Modern cooking technology has revolutionized the way food is prepared and served. From sous vide machines to induction cooktops, chefs now have access to a wide array of tools that can enhance efficiency and precision in the kitchen. This technology not only streamlines cooking processes but also allows for greater creativity and experimentation in recipe development. When it comes to Korean business practices, a unique set of cultural norms and values comes into play. In Korean culture, hierarchy, respect for elders, and a strong work ethic are highly valued. Understanding and respecting these cultural nuances is essential when engaging in business with Korean companies. Moreover, building strong relationships based on trust and mutual respect is key to successful collaborations in the Korean business world.
